Crock Pot Pork Tenderloin

Course Main Course
Servings 4

Equipment

  • 1 Crock Pot

Ingredients
  

  • 1 pork tenderloin
  • olive oil
  • garlic
  • splash soy sauce
  • carrots
  • 1 fresh tomato or small can tomato sauce
  • potatoes
  • cube beef bouillon
  • chopped parsley
  • splash red wine

Instructions
 

  • Season all sides of the loin with salt, pepper, paprika, brown sugar, Cajun spice (any spices you like)
  • Once seasoned, sear the pork: sear on pan with oil and garlic. Sear each side for about 1 min each.
  • Take pan and throw pork loin with oil and garlic into the crockpot.
  • Add 2 cups of water to crock pot
  • Add a splash of soy sauce
  • Add carrots (I use baby carrots)
  • Add 1 chopped up tomato or a spoon of tomato sauce
  • Add parsley
  • Add 1 beef cube
  • Let cook for 1 hour while turning
  • Add chopped potatoes
  • Add a splash of red wine
  • Let cook for another 3 hours while flipping loin every 30 mins
  • Cook until you can start pulling apart the loin.
  • Once your loin is pulling apart, pull it apart completely let it soak in the liquid in crock pot for a few mins and you’re good to go.
